《员工信息管理系统》详细设计说明书

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

《员工信息管理系统详细设计说明书》

一、引言

编写目的

根据需求规格说明书、概要设计说明书,在仔细考虑讨论之后,我们对员工信息管理系统软件功能的划分、数据结构、软件总体结构的实现有了进一步的想法。本说明书的预期读者是与员工信息管理系统软件开发有联系的决策人,开发组成人员,扶助开发者,支持本项目的领导和公司人员,软件验证者。

背景

利用先进的管理手段,提高人事信息的管理水平,是每一现代公司所面临的重要课题。为了解决这一重要课题,就必须有一套科学,高效,严密,实用的人事信息管理系统。现代公司的人事信息管理都是在计算机上实现的,采用现代计算机管理系统来进行管理,提供规范,统一的服务,它在管理系统中的应用不仅可以简化,规范各机构的日常操作,而且可以使企业人事信息管理更加方便,简单,快捷,清晰,从而减轻工作人员的劳动强度,减少企业的财政消耗。

定义

SQL Server:所用的数据库管理系统

VS 2010:所用的开发软件

二、程序(一)设计说明

程序描述

主模块

功能

建立与数据库连接

获取系统设置

能够跳转至子模块:登陆、注册等模块。

输入、输出项

用户鼠标点击登陆、注册按钮

跳转至相应模块界面

流程逻辑

选择项

登陆系统注册系统查询系统管理系统界面设计

功能实现方法

'跳转登陆页面

Protected Sub LinkButton1_Click(ByVal sender As Object, ByVal e As EventArgs) Handles If ("UserName") Is Nothing Then

("")

Else

"", "")

End If

End Sub

'跳转注册页面

Protected Sub lbtnRegister_Click(ByVal sender As Object, ByVal e As EventArgs) Handles ("")

End Sub

三、程序(二)设计说明

程序描述

登陆模块

功能

实现管理员账号登陆,以便继续后面操作输人项

输入:管理员账号、密码。

输出:登陆成功界面

流程逻辑

界面设计

登陆界面

登陆成功界面

功能实现方法

'登录

Protected Sub btnLogin_Click(ByVal sender As Object, ByVal e As EventArgs) Handles

Dim Count As Integer'返回受影响的行数

Dim cookies As New HttpCookie("UserName")

= = Count = (managemodel)

'注销登录

Protected Sub Page_Load(ByVal sender As Object, ByVal e As Handles

If Not IsPostBack Then

If Not ("UserName") Is Nothing Then'如果Cookie中有值则把值赋给标签并显示一些登陆后才显示的控件

= ("UserName").Value

= True

= True

= True

= False

End If

End If

End Sub

四、程序(三)设计说明程序描述

注册模块

功能

提供管理员账号注册功能

输入项

输入:新管理员账号、密码信息

输出:注册成功提示

流程逻辑

注册

填写新帐号密码并确认

判断密码是否有误

判断帐号是否已被注册

注册成功

YES

YES

NO

NO

界面设计

功能实现方法

'注册

Check = (managemodel) '执行判定

If Check = 0 Then'若表括中无同名用户则行添加用户

Count = (managemodel)

If Count > 0 Then'若受影响行数大于0说明添加成功

"", "")

Else'否则添加不成功

"", "")

End If

Else'有同名用户时弹出提示

"", "") End If

五、程序(四)设计说明

程序描述

查询模块

功能

提供员工信息查询

全部查询:显示所有员工信息

按员工ID查询:显示指定ID的员工信息

按性别查询:显示指定性别的员工信息

输人、输出项

输入:选择查询条件,如员工ID或性别等。

输出:显示满足条件的员工。

流程逻辑

查询

全部

查询

按员

工ID 查询按性别查询

输入员工ID 选择性别

显示输出结果

界面设计

全部查询

按员工ID查询

按性别查询

相关文档
最新文档